This course teaches the fundamentals of medical coding including both diagnosis coding utilizing International Classification of Diseases, Clinical Modification, 10th revision (ICD-10-CM) and procedural coding utilizing Current Procedural Terminology (CPT) and focuses on the coding of Digestive System, Urinary System and Male Genital System, Female Reproductive System and Maternity Care & Delivery, Endocrine System and Nervous System, Special Senses (Ocular and Auditory), Anesthesia, Radiology, Pathology and Laboratory, Evaluation and Management, Medicine sections. A review of medical terminology and anatomy is also presented. Course content is based on American Academy of Professional Coders (AAPC)-approved curriculum and prepares students to take the Certified Professional Coder (CPC) exam.
